Sustainability is the best path
Home building is a lot better for sustainability. Sustainability in terms of simply having more renewable energy options and renewable energy works. In the future, California will require solar panels on every newly built house by 2020. This mandate was passed in order to accelerate solar energy adoption in one of the biggest states in the United States of America.

Solar right now is the cheaper form of renewable energy. Making it even better, you can even sell the power back to the grid if your state allows NEM. NEM stands for Net energy Metering and it basically make solar power not only practical but also a great way to make money. The number of installations doubled from 2015 to 2016 and is projected to reach 2 million installed homes by 2018.

Options keep getting better
Transitioning from the standard solar panels that are installed on the roof, future-oriented companies such as Tesla are introducing sleeker and aesthetically-augmented panels along with their renowned “solar roof” shingles, which are roof tiles turned into solar cells.

Most of the time, you want homes like this; we want a solar home that is pretty much pre-integrated into the existing design of the house. No more having to install it separately and go through the process of having to rearrange the format of your house’s electrical set up.

In this set-up we are talking about, Austin-based solar company Lighthouse Solar, processes energy to supply about 60% of their overall energy expenditure while any unused energy is then onboarded unto a battery storage system for later use.
